当你遇到“无法定位程序输入点于动态链接库kernel32.dll上”的错误时,这通常意味着某个程序试图调用kernel32.dll中的一个函数或入口点,但该入口点在你的系统上不存在或无法找到。这种情况可能是由多种原因导致的,例如系统文件损坏、软件冲突或病毒感染等。
要解决这个问题,你可以尝试以下方法:
1. **系统文件检查**:
使用系统自带的工具检查并修复损坏的kernel32.dll文件。你可以尝试运行`sfc /scannow`命令来检查系统文件的完整性。
2. **重新安装应用程序**:
如果你是在运行某个特定程序时遇到这个问题,尝试重新安装该程序可能有助于解决问题。
3. **检查病毒和恶意软件**:
使用可靠的杀毒软件检查你的系统是否存在恶意软件或病毒。有时,这些恶意软件会修改系统文件导致此类问题。
4. **系统恢复**:
如果可能的话,尝试使用系统还原点将系统恢复到出现问题之前的状态。
5. **重新安装系统**:
如果上述方法都无法解决问题,可能需要考虑重新安装操作系统。但在这之前,请确保备份重要数据。
关于kernel32.dll文件的位置,通常情况下,它位于系统的`System32`文件夹中。在大多数情况下,你不需要手动移动或替换这个文件。如果你尝试手动替换这个文件,可能会遇到更多的问题,因为操作系统和其他程序依赖于它的正确版本。
如果你不确定如何操作或问题仍然存在,建议寻求专业的技术支持帮助。
kernel32.dll放哪里无法定位程序输入点于动态
当你在尝试运行一个程序或打开某个应用程序时,如果你遇到错误信息“无法定位程序输入点于动态链接库kernel32.dll”,这通常意味着你的系统中的kernel32.dll文件存在问题或者不兼容。kernel32.dll是Windows操作系统的一个核心文件,包含了操作系统的基础功能。下面是一些建议的解决步骤和考虑因素:
1. **文件位置**:通常,kernel32.dll文件应该位于系统的“System32”文件夹内。如果它不在该位置,或者文件损坏,可能会导致上述错误。
2. **系统文件检查**:你可以尝试使用系统自带的工具来修复损坏的或丢失的dll文件。打开命令提示符(以管理员身份),然后输入`sfc /scannow`。这将启动系统文件检查器,扫描并修复系统文件的任何损坏。
3. **重新安装应用程序**:有时重新安装引起问题的应用程序可能解决问题。尝试卸载然后重新安装应用程序看看是否解决了问题。
4. **系统兼容性**:确保你的操作系统版本与应用程序或游戏的要求相匹配。例如,某些旧的应用程序可能不支持最新的Windows版本。在这种情况下,你可能需要寻找与你的系统版本兼容的应用程序版本。
5. **病毒或恶意软件感染**:有时恶意软件会干扰或替换系统文件。确保你的系统没有受到病毒或恶意软件的感染,并进行必要的清理。
6. **系统恢复点**:如果你最近对系统进行了更改(如安装新软件、更新或驱动),并且之后出现了这个问题,你可以考虑使用系统还原点将系统恢复到之前的状态。
7. **重新安装系统**:如果上述方法都不能解决问题,并且问题严重影响了你的日常使用,考虑备份重要数据并重新安装操作系统可能是最后的解决方案。
请注意,直接替换kernel32.dll文件可能不是一个好主意,因为这可能导致更复杂的系统问题。如果你不确定如何进行,最好寻求专业的技术支持帮助。